Should You Use Site Builders for Creating Websites?
Last updated on May 13, 2024
In today’s digital age, having a website is a must for any business or individual who wants to reach a wider audience. Building a website from scratch can be a daunting task, especially for those who are not tech-savvy. This is where site builders come in. Site builders are web applications that allow users to create websites without the need for coding knowledge. In this article, we’ll discuss whether or not you should use site builders for building your site, including a comparison of popular site builders with traditional code-based tools, cost vs performance analysis, as well as advantages and disadvantages of site builders.
Comparison of popular site builders with traditional code-based tools
Traditional code-based tools require the user to have knowledge of programming languages such as HTML, CSS, and JavaScript. The user needs to have a good understanding of these languages to be able to create a website. On the other hand, site builders offer a user-friendly interface that does not require any coding knowledge. Users can add text, images, videos, and other elements to their website with just a few clicks, and the platforms also offer features such as e-commerce capabilities, SEO tools, and mobile optimization. Most site builders offer a free plan, as well as paid plans that offer more features and customization options. If you want to have your your own domain name (e.g. yourdomainname.com) connected to your site you’ll need a paid plan. Website builders can be a great option for individuals, small businesses, and organizations that want to create a professional-looking website quickly and easily without needing any technical skills or knowledge. Some popular site builders include Weebly, Wix, Squarespace, and WordPress.
To understand the differences between site builders and traditional code-based tools, let’s take a look at some of the most popular site builders available today:
Weebly
Weebly is a popular website builder that allows users to create websites without needing any coding or design skills. Founded in 2007, Weebly has become one of the most user-friendly and accessible site builders on the market, with millions of users around the world. One of the main advantages of Weebly is its drag-and-drop interface, which makes it easy for users to create and customize their websites. Weebly offers a range of templates and themes to choose from, which can be customized to match the user’s brand or personal style.
Wix
Wix is a cloud-based site builder that offers a range of templates and customization options. It has a drag-and-drop interface that makes it easy to create a website without any coding knowledge. Wix also offers a range of features, including e-commerce functionality and SEO tools.
Squarespace
Squarespace is another popular site builder that offers a range of templates and customization options. It has a user-friendly interface that makes it easy to create a website, and offers features such as e-commerce functionality and SEO tools.
WordPress
WordPress is a content management system (CMS) that allows users to create and manage websites. Unlike site builders, WordPress requires some technical knowledge, as users need to install and manage the software on their own web hosting plan. However, WordPress offers complete control over the website’s performance and functionality, making it a popular choice for developers and businesses. Check out this guide on how to start a WordPress website for more information.
Now, let’s take a look at some traditional code-based tools that developers use to build websites:
- HTML/CSS – HTML and CSS are the building blocks of the web. They are used to create the structure and style of a website. While HTML and CSS require some technical knowledge, they offer complete control over the website’s performance and functionality.
- JavaScript – JavaScript is a programming language that is used to create interactive elements on a website. It is often used in conjunction with HTML and CSS to create dynamic and engaging websites.
- PHP – PHP is a server-side programming language that is used to create dynamic web pages. It is often used in conjunction with a CMS such as WordPress.
Traditional code-based tools offer more flexibility and customization options compared to site builders. With code-based tools, the user has complete control over every aspect of the website. However, this requires a lot of time and effort, especially for those who are not experienced in coding. Site builders offer a limited range of customization options but are much easier to use.
Cost vs performance analysis
Cost is an important factor to consider when building a website. Traditional code-based tools require the user to pay for a domain name and hosting, as well as the cost of hiring a web developer if needed. Site builders, on the other hand, offer a range of pricing options depending on the features required.
Site builders typically offer a free plan that comes with limited features and branding from the site builder. Premium plans offer more features and customization but can cost anywhere from $5 to $50 per month. Traditional code-based tools can cost anywhere from a few hundred to several thousand dollars, depending on the complexity of the website.
In terms of performance, traditional code-based tools offer better performance compared to site builders. This is because the website is optimized specifically for the user’s needs, resulting in faster loading times and better overall performance. Site builders, on the other hand, offer optimized templates that can be customized to suit the user’s needs, but may not offer the same level of performance as a website built from scratch.
Advantages and disadvantages of site builders
Advantages:
- User-friendly – Site builders are designed to be easy to use, even for those with limited technical expertise.
- Affordable – Site builders are generally more affordable than traditional code-based tools, making them accessible to small businesses and individuals.
- Quick turnaround – Site builders offer a quick turnaround, allowing users to create a website in a matter of hours.
- Templates – Site builders offer a range of templates that make it easy to create a professional-looking website without any design experience.
- Features – Site builders often offer a range of features, including e-commerce functionality and SEO tools.
Disadvantages:
- Migration – If a user wants to switch from one site builder to another, or to a traditional code-based tool, it can be difficult and time-consuming to migrate the website.
- Dependence – With site builders, users are dependent on the platform and its limitations. They cannot modify the underlying code or add custom features that are not supported by the site builder.
- SEO – While site builders may offer SEO tools, the optimization options may be limited compared to what can be achieved with traditional code-based tools.
Conclusion
Site builders can be a great option for small businesses and individuals looking to create a website quickly and affordably. They offer a range of templates and features that make it easy to create a professional-looking website without any technical expertise.
However, traditional code-based tools offer complete control over the website’s performance and functionality, making them a popular choice for developers and businesses. While they require more time and effort to set up and customize, they can result in faster load times and better user experiences.
Ultimately, the choice between site builders and traditional code-based tools depends on the user’s needs and technical expertise. It’s important to weigh the advantages and disadvantages of each option before making a decision.
Whether or not to use site builders for building a website depends on several factors, including the user’s budget, level of technical expertise, and specific needs for the website.
For those who have a limited budget or are not experienced in coding, site builders offer an affordable and user-friendly option for creating a website. Site builders also offer a quick turnaround, making it easy to create a website in a matter of hours.
However, for those who require a high level of customization and functionality, traditional code-based tools may be the better option. While they require more time and effort, traditional code-based tools offer complete control over every aspect of the website, resulting in better performance and flexibility.
In conclusion, site builders offer a range of advantages and disadvantages compared to traditional code-based tools. The decision of whether or not to use a site builder for building a website depends on the user’s specific needs and budget. Site builders offer an affordable and user-friendly option for those with limited budgets or technical expertise, while traditional code-based tools offer complete customization and control over the website’s performance and functionality.
For those who don’t want to go the site builder route and need some guidance read this web hosting guide, some web hosting reviews, and sign up with a reputable host. After that, install WordPress or any other content management system (CMS) of your choice on your hosting account. Then look through the thousands of free WordPress themes available or get a premium theme for a one-time fee. Do a little tweaking to customize your design and enjoy the flexibility and full control over your website. The possibilities are limitless when you have full control over your website. You can create a blog, build a corporate site, and you can even setup an e-commerce site.

Sufyan is a contributor to a variety of websites and blogs about technology, Linux, open source, web design, content management systems and web development. Learn more about his works on sufyanism.com
Leave a Reply